We are working to improve the biodiversity, amenity and usability of Parkwood Reserve, and value all community help and input.

Join this working bee that will focus on weeding, checking plant guards and collecting any litter. This is a great activity for all ages and a good opportunity to meet like-minded community members. Come for the working bee, stay for the morning tea and community catch-up.

There's plenty of space for kids to play, or they can get involved in the planting.

Come alone or bring a friend. We hope to see you there.
